Glitch: Glitch is a free online tool that allows users to easily create, host, and share web apps and sites. It has an intuitive, browser-based editor with instant deployment and hosting.

PyRegex: PyRegex is a Python library for regular expressions. It provides a powerful and Pythonic way to work with regex in Python code. Some key features include support for regex syntax highlighting, validation, and verification.
